Delta House - All Episodes

Season 1

EpisodeNameAirdate
S01E01The LegacyJan 18, 1979
S01E02The Shortest YardJan 27, 1979
S01E03Parent's DayFeb 3, 1979
S01E04The Guns of OctoberFeb 10, 1979
S01E05The Lady in WeightingFeb 24, 1979
S01E06The DraftMar 3, 1979
S01E07The DeformityMar 10, 1979
S01E08Big Man on CampusMar 17, 1979
S01E09The Fall of Dean WormerMar 24, 1979
S01E10The Blotto Who Came to DinnerMar 31, 1979
S01E11Campus FairApr 7, 1979
S01E12Hoover and the BombApr 14, 1979
S01E13The Matriculation of Kent DorfmanApr 21, 1979
